Sons and Daughters
Sons and daughters of my future walk beside me - simulacra in a dreaming sun. Please, tell me their names. Tell me if they had my coffee eyes. If they had your sweet voice. Tell me what you remember - this reverie is yours, too - I fasten my dreams to you with the soft strings of my marrow.
